  5. 17 de jul. de 2024 · George Sanderson is a character in Monsters, Inc. and its prequel Monsters University. He is a monster that runs afoul of the CDA Agents ' "Code 2319" (contact with a human child) several times, forcing the CDA Agents to shave his fur and scrub him to remove any trace of human contact, leading to his hairlessness several times.
